Update: Multi-Million-Dollar Refurbishment for M/S Paul Gauguin
The Best Keeps Getting Better
Celebrated as French Polynesia’s destination expert and winner of Condé Nast Traveler’s 2024 Best Small Cruise, Paul Gauguin Cruises announced plans for its beloved m/s Paul Gauguin to undergo a multi-million-dollar refurbishment during a seven-week drydock in Singapore, February-March 2025. The extensive project will introduce sustainable technology upgrades, a contemporary new look for its popular Le Grill restaurant, a reimagined pool deck complete with shaded cabana area, eight new connecting staterooms—perfect for multi-generational travelers—and the updating of soft furnishes throughout.
Top 10 Reasons to Choose Paul Gauguin Cruises
- Small, intimate, and award-winning: One of the highest rated ships year over year, the 330-guest m/s Paul Gauguin is the longest continually sailing luxury cruise ship in the South Pacific.
- Extraordinary value in luxury cruising: Our all-inclusive fares allow for a relaxed and carefree ambience on board.
- Exceptional service: A crew-to-guest ratio of 1:1.5 is among the highest at sea and features our own troupe of Tahitian host/entertainers who live aboard the ship year-round.
- Exclusive retreats: Revel in our private beaches and islets off the coasts of Bora Bora* and Taha’a.
- Luxurious ocean-view accommodations: Butler serviced suites and spacious staterooms – nearly 70% with private balcony – include European linens and in-room refrigerator with beverages replenished daily.
- Three fine-dining venues and 24-hour room service: Savor expertly prepared cuisine presented by our knowledgeable and attentive staff.
- Water-sports: Our onboard marina offers kayaks and paddle-boards for your use in select ports and at destination beaches; complimentary snorkeling equipment for your use throughout your cruise; and optional PADI SCUBA diving programs.
- Enrichment program: Sailings are enhanced with presentations by local naturalists and/or other experts, and special guests join select voyages.
- More unique itinerary options than any other luxury line in the region: Our 7- to 14-night voyages feature as many as three overnights on a single sailing including Bora Bora, Moorea, Fakarava, and Papeete.
- Moana Explorer Program: In partnership with the Te mana o te moana conservation foundation, kids ages 6 to 15 enjoy educational and fun explorations; complimentary on select summer and holiday sailings. Plus, kids up to 17 years of age sail free as the third guest in select staterooms.

Best Dive Sites in French Polynesia
Tahiti is for Divers (and Snorkelers too!)
From reef walls, canyons, and shark dives to snorkeling amidst coral gardens teeming with fish, French Polynesia is a world-renowned paradise for Technicolor adventures both advanced and novice. Think Fakarava’s UNESCO-listed Biosphere Reserve, Rangiroa’s Tiputa Pass, Bora Bora’s famed lagoon, and more. There’s drift snorkeling near our private motu in Taha’a, and thrilling discovery in Hiva Oa, considered a must-do “new” dive destination by experienced divers. Crossing Oceania: Fiji to Bali
[LAUTOKA, VITI LEVU ISLAND, FIJI TO BENOA, BALI]
Here is a voyage made for lovers of ocean cruising; perfect for those seeking to disconnect from the everyday with an indulgent balance of days at sea and seven intriguing South Pacific islands bookended by the tropical icons of Fiji and Bali. A robust program of guest speakers invites personal enrichment on board to renew mind, body and spirit, while a call at Alotau, Papua New Guinea highlights an itinerary also featuring Vanuatu, Guadalcanal, and Komodo National Park.
Immersive Indonesia: Singapore to Australia
[SINGAPORE TO DARWIN, AUSTRALIA]
Set sail from Singapore to discover Indonesia’s rich cultural heritage and stunning natural beauty. This exotic journey visits Parai Beach and explores Javanese treasures in Surabaya and Semarang—gateway to Borobudur Temple. Bali enchants with its temples while Komodo National Park intrigues with the world’s largest lizard. From Timor-Leste’s charming capital, Dili, journey on to tropical Darwin in Australia’s verdant Northern Territory.
Crossing Melanesia: Australia to Fiji
[DARWIN, AUSTRALIA TO LAUTOKA, VITI LEVU ISLAND, FIJI]
Explore wild beauty and important history on this immersive journey navigating the remote island countries of Melanesia, from the verdant landscapes of Australia’s Northern Territory to the tribal culture of Papua New Guinea and the historical WWII significance of Guadalcanal. Two days in the Solomon Islands allow for incredible snorkeling and diving, with the pristine beaches and enchanting culture of Vanuatu ready to welcome you just beyond. Arrive in Fiji, ready to discover its vibrant markets and famed shores.

Gold, Silver & More Magellan Awards
Paul Gauguin Cruises is honored to share news of their recent accolades in Travel Weekly’s 2022 Magellan Awards. Presided by a panel of esteemed experts from all facets of travel, the annual awards bestowed the m/s Paul Gauguin with Gold in the Overall – Small Cruise Ship category. They also received two Silver awards: one for Overall – Luxury Ship, the other for Cruise Elements – Luxury Ship Itinerary.
